SNCF | TGV INOUI

About
SNCF's TGV INOUI is a premium high-speed train service operating across France and to other European cities. Launched in 2017, it aims to provide an enhanced travel experience with greater comfort, connectivity, and services compared to traditional TGV services. TGV INOUI trains offer features like adjustable seats, electrical outlets, fold-down tables, and dedicated luggage spaces. Passengers can enjoy onboard Wi-Fi and access to the TGV INOUI portal for entertainment and journey information. The service also includes a "Bistro TGV INOUI" for dining, with options for online ordering. SNCF is also introducing a new generation of TGV INOUI trains from 2026, which will be more modular, energy-efficient, and 97% recyclable.

In Avignon, you can explore the historic streets on a guided walking tour, visit the Palais des Papes, and admire the views from Pont Saint-Bénézet. Discover local produce at Les Halles d'Avignon, enjoy a scenic boat cruise on the Rhône River, and experience the Avignon Festival's arts performances. Don't miss the Avignon Cathedral, Rocher des Doms park, and the art collection at Musée du Petit Palais. Additionally, take wine tasting tours in the nearby vineyards of the Rhône Valley.
To fully experience Avignon, including its historic sites like the Palais des Papes, Pont d'Avignon, and the charming old town, plan to spend about 2 to 3 days.

France uses the euro (EUR) as its currency. Travelers generally find it convenient to use cards for most transactions, especially in cities and larger establishments, but carrying some cash is advisable for small vendors, markets, and rural areas where card acceptance may be limited.
In Avignon, travelers should be cautious of pickpocketing, especially around popular sites like the Palais des Papes and train stations. Be wary of overly friendly strangers offering unsolicited help or services, as these can sometimes lead to scams. Avoid unlicensed taxis and always confirm prices in advance. Staying vigilant in crowded areas and securing personal belongings helps ensure a safe visit.
